Abstract

Data security in autonomous vehicles is of primary importance due to the possibility of cyberattacks on these interconnected and complex systems. As these vehicles are equipped with a number of sensors, software, and communication infrastructure, they are more vulnerable to different types of security issues. In this article. blockchain-supported QoS-based secure data communication (QoS-SDC) is proposed for high-speed, software-defined autonomous vehicles. This proposed mechanism will provide a promising solution for delivering protected data among autonomous vehicles. This model is evaluated by using the NS3 simulator, and the simulation results exhibit satisfactory secure data transactions.
